  • Roof Replacement and Slate RelayThe first question on a New Rochelle replacement is which layer actually failed. On a house built before 1940, the covering, the flashing metal and the nails are on three different clocks, and only one of them has usually run out.
  • Roof Leak RepairNine leaks in ten on an older New Rochelle house are metal, not covering. Water gets past a tired valley, a rusted headwall or a chimney apron, then travels the underside of the sheathing before it ever shows on plaster.
  • Storm Damage RestorationNew Rochelle storms arrive as nor'easters and remnants of tropical systems, not as hail cores. The damage that follows is limb strike, saturated wind-driven rain and lifted metal, and each of those reads differently on slate than on shingle.
  • Hail Damage Roof AssessmentWe assess hail here more often than we find it. Lower Westchester is not a hail market, and most calls after a loud storm turn out to be wind, limb strike or a flashing detail that was already at the end of its service life.
  • Wind Damage RoofingWind takes slate by the piece, not by the plane. A gust off the Sound lifts a few slates at a rake or a ridge, and the roof around them stays perfectly intact, which is exactly why the repair should stay small too.
  • Roof InspectionsMost inspection reports give a roof one number. Ours gives three, because the covering, the flashing metal and the fasteners wear out at different rates, and a single figure hides which one is about to cost you money.
